Okay I'm an alcoholic so I am going to give you my views on this. We are notorious for manipulation. Isn't it interesting how we turn everything around so that instead of it being about you it is all about us? Now he has you more worried about him and you feeling powerless. Exactly how we want to control you.

And you have a double whammy because he is physically abusing you as well. These relationships are even harder to get out of.

In someway it is easy for us because we can use the excuse, "well, I was drunk" "I don't remember anything" "I blacked out" etc. You however can't unhear, unsee or unfeel it. But of course we want you to know that this isn't the REAL US. But you know what, it is.

Real men don't hit women when they are sober or even when they are drunk. As hard as this is, get out of this now, cut all contact and ties with him and never look back.

Don't ever settle for someone treating you like this, you have way more power here than you think. Turn it around and make it all about you!
